Output 8d39439005161bf1a669efde3fe7ef2ad4d697a3741e7ae34488c72fa5b43dd2:42

value
75077
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f5fe86fb3cb17bc24852292c0c9129030c3490d OP_EQUAL
address
34YumHtXXkicfRX4n1ZR1cZtS6sNRDVVT7
transaction
8d39439005161bf1a669efde3fe7ef2ad4d697a3741e7ae34488c72fa5b43dd2
confirmations
262731
spent
true